Bard College ACT Requirements

college cover

Average ACT Score

Average ACT Score

Bard College has an average ACT score of 29 for undergraduate admissions. This score indicates a competitive applicant pool. The focus on such metrics reflects the college's academic standards and expectations for incoming students.

ACT Score Range

28-31

Bard College's ACT score range for undergraduate admissions is between a 28 (25th percentile) and a 31 (75th percentile). While being within this range does not guarantee admission, scores on the upper end are favorable. Applicants who score closer to the 28 mark will need to enhance their applications with stronger grades, compelling essays, notable awards, and extracurricular activities to bolster their chances.

ACT Policy

Test Optional
Superscoring Allowed
Self-Reporting Allowed
100% submitting ACT

Bard College has a 100% rate of students submitting ACT scores, indicating that all applicants choose to submit their scores. The college operates under a test-optional policy, allowing students to decide whether to submit standardized test scores. Additionally, Bard permits self-reporting of scores and allows superscoring for undergraduate admissions.
